How the spread of christianity and islam affected the kingdom of axum ?

<span>Christianity reacted Axum by the 300s. Older temples were replaced with Christianity Churches with biblical murals and religious murals. Strengthened ties between Axum, N africa, Mediterranean World. islam spread and Axum became isolated</span>
